Hostname: page-component-586b7cd67f-g8jcs Total loading time: 0 Render date: 2024-11-27T13:44:15.369Z Has data issue: false hasContentIssue false

A structured geometric database in an off-line robot programming system

Published online by Cambridge University Press:  09 March 2009

L. Van Aken
Affiliation:
Mechanical Engineering Department, Katholieke Universiteit Leuven, Leuven, (Belgium)
H. Van Brussel
Affiliation:
Mechanical Engineering Department, Katholieke Universiteit Leuven, Leuven, (Belgium)

Summary

This work describes a hierarchically structured geometric database in an off-line robot programming system. The data structure contains the numerical definition of the frame variables, as well as an indicator of the respective reference frames. Moreover, the physical relations between the objects in the environment are included. The database is implemented such that it continuously reflects the actual structure of the environment. As a result, all calculations of the frame locations are carried out automatically. Moreover, the programming system is capable to autonomously updating the numerical information after changes in the environment. Making this database the heart of a robot programming system greatly simplifies the off-line programming of complex robot tasks, like f.i. assembly tasks.

Type
Article
Copyright
Copyright © Cambridge University Press 1987

Access options

Get access to the full version of this content by using one of the access options below. (Log in options will check for institutional or personal access. Content may require purchase if you do not have access.)

References

1.Lozano-Pérez, T., “Robot ProgrammingProceedings of the IEEE 71, 7 (07 1983).Google Scholar
2.Mujtaba, S. and Goldman, R., AL Users' Manual (Stanford Art., Int. Lab., AIM-344, 12, 1981).Google Scholar
3.Miribel, J. F. and Mazer, E., LM Reference Manual (Laboratory IMAG, Grenoble, France, 10, 1982).Google Scholar
4.Blume, C. and Jacob, W., Programmiersprachen für Industrieroboter (Vogel-Verlag, Würzburg, 05, 1983).Google Scholar